Pelican Rapids is a favorite summer spot, and becoming more popular in the winter as well. Ice fishing, snowmobiling, cross country skiing are just a few of the sports enjoyed. Pelican Rapids is the Gateway to Maplewood State Park and Home of the "World's Largest Pelican". There is much to do for a weekend getaway as well for a family vacation.
